Prep to Sell: A Checklist for Loudoun County Homeowners
Quick Answer: To prepare your home for sale in Loudoun County, work through five stages in order — declutter and deep clean, complete priority repairs, schedule a pre-listing inspection, stage and improve curb appeal, then finalize pricing and professional photography.
